Jimmy Lai refuses to appeal 20-year sentence under national security law - Jimmy Lai was sentenced to 20 years for sedition and collusion under Hong Kong's national security law.
- He has chosen not to appeal this conviction, ending a lengthy legal battle.
- His sentencing highlights concerns about declining freedoms in Hong Kong and the implications for pro-democracy activists.

China imposes 20-year sentence on Jimmy Lai for national security violation - A Hong Kong court sentenced Jimmy Lai to 20 years in prison for collusion with foreign forces.
- China's State Council released a White Paper on national security the day after Lai's sentencing.
- The developments reflect ongoing tensions between Hong Kong's governance and international human rights standards.

Hong Kong convicts Jimmy Lai under controversial national security law - Jimmy Lai, founder of Apple Daily, has been charged under the national security law in Hong Kong, reflecting the region's crackdown on dissent since 2020.
- After a lengthy trial, Lai was convicted of colluding with foreign forces and publishing seditious material.
- His conviction has drawn condemnation from foreign governments and rights groups, showcasing the ongoing erosion of freedoms in Hong Kong.
